About Chih‐Yang Wang

Chih‐Yang Wang is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Oncology,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, Cancer Research and Immunology, having authored 105 papers that have together received 3.6k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include RNA modifications and cancer (17 papers), Ferroptosis and cancer prognosis (17 papers), Cancer Cells and Metastasis (9 papers), Cancer-related Molecular Pathways (9 papers), Cancer, Hypoxia, and Metabolism (9 papers), Epigenetics and DNA Methylation (8 papers), Ubiquitin and proteasome pathways (7 papers) and Cancer-related molecular mechanisms research (6 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Cancer Research (919 citations), Oncology (972 citations), Molecular Biology (1.9k citations),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ine (521 citations) and Immunology (354 citations). Chih‐Yang Wang has collaborated with scholars based in Taiwan, United States and Vietnam. Frequent co-authors include Zena Werb, Nam Nhut Phan, Kai Kessenbrock, Ming-Derg Lai, Hui‐Ping Hsu, Meng‐Chi Yen, Zhengda Sun, Devon A. Lawson, Gangga Anuraga and Hoang Dang Khoa Ta. Their work appears in journals such as Biomedicines, International Journal of Medical Sciences, Aging, Oncotarget and International Journal of Molecular Sciences.
